I’m Dakota Collins, a tough talking, eye patch wearing, workaholic photography student. Why am I important? Well, maybe because I get to spend an entire month with Vicious, only the sickest indie rock band out there.

You see, I needed a subject for my Spring Showcase introspective in order to graduate. During a chance encounter at a club I’d been sent to cover for the Daily Gossip, our ironically named college paper, the features writer I usually teamed up with introduced me to the band—by accident, I might add. It involved a run in with a scary, bald bodyguard. Anyway, long story short, I signed a contract to take pictures of Vicious.

I should have known their handsome yet way too serious for his own good bassist, Luka Visraya, wouldn't be able to keep his hands to himself. He’s gorgeous and all, but the way he smiles spelled trouble with a capital L. I’m in for a long month with him around.

Crazy shit happens and then some. So, if you want the skinny on Vicious and the events revolving around my stay at Lunar Manor, read my story.

Anyway, disregarding that fact, I really enjoyed reading Savor. Never mind the fact that it's a New Adult book, Savor completely oozed sex and darkness. Not that I'm implying everyone turned into super active rabbits in the book but once you read it, you won't be able to help yourself and you'll end up getting sucked into the dark and really sensual world of Vicious. This book is a far cry from Kate Evangelista's slighter lighter and fluffier books but I've always loved diverse authors because hello, they keep things more interesting when they're that way. So yeah, Savor definitely reeled me in and proved to me how talented she really is.

Dakota Collins has to be the coolest Kate Evangelista girl to date. She's spunky, driven and waaay badass. All you need to do is look at her eye-patch and you already know that you've got someone special right there. Dakota isn't damaged or broken, sure she's got some cracks and creaks but nothing a little TLC won't fix. I love the drive that Dakota has and her passion for her photography, and the way Kate Evangelista describes and talks about Dakota's pictures really paint a clear and distinct image in your brain that will make everything much, much more clearer. It was a joy getting to know Dakota and it was fun and interesting joining her on her journey to discover the truth about Vicious. Oooh, so mysterious.

When Kate Evangelista was told she had a knack for writing stories, she did the next best thing: entered medical school. After realizing she wasn't going to be the next Doogie Howser, M.D., Kate wandered into the Literature department of her university and never looked back. Today, she is in possession of a piece of paper that says to the world she owns a Literature degree. To make matters worse, she took Master's courses in creative writing. Ms. Evangelista lives in the Philippines.
